Now, let's dive into the materials you can use to apply acrylic paint. While the list of materials is extensive, we'll focus on the key ones:

Paper: Great for quick sketches and paintings Canvas: A staple for painting, both indoor and outdoor Board: Adds rigidity and texture to your work Wood: Provides a natural, rustic finish Glass: Ideal for reflective surfaces and delicate details Plastic: Fantastic for lightweight and portable projects Leather: Adds an elegant and unique texture
